Output e30afa65b6c17a008ffa6f3f6f1dc17566f106a515dbedce94883841ca07b654:4

value
33839600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ce6bcbeacbfd87a2ab9e57dfba04bb2dda054235 OP_EQUAL
address
3LWUFtx9oTLGhXgRe7v8nPvwrhJxmoyEBH
transaction
e30afa65b6c17a008ffa6f3f6f1dc17566f106a515dbedce94883841ca07b654
spent
true